Commercial Smoke Restoration in Santa Rosa, CA
Commercial smoke restoration services involve cleaning and restoring properties affected by smoke damage caused by fires, cooking accidents, or other sources of smoke intrusion. These services typically cover a range of projects, including commercial buildings, retail spaces, restaurants, and industrial facilities. The process involves removing soot, smoke residues, and odors from surfaces, furnishings, and HVAC systems to improve indoor air quality and restore the appearance of the property. Property owners often seek this service to minimize damage, reduce lingering odors, and ensure their space is safe and habitable after smoke-related incidents.
Before requesting smoke restoration services,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work involved, including the types of cleaning methods used and whether contents or structural elements need to be replaced. Clarifying the extent of smoke and soot damage, along with any potential impact on sensitive materials or equipment, can help determine the appropriate approach. It’s also useful to inquire about the process for deodorization and whether additional repairs or treatments are recommended to fully restore the property’s condition.

Commercial Smoke Restoration Questions
What types of smoke damage require restoration services? Smoke damage from fires, appliance malfunctions, or HVAC issues can affect property surfaces and air quality, often needing specialized cleaning and deodorizing.
How does smoke restoration improve indoor air quality? Restoration involves removing soot, residues, and odors that can linger after a fire, helping to create a healthier indoor environment.
What surfaces can be cleaned during smoke restoration? Commonly cleaned surfaces include walls, ceilings, floors, HVAC systems, and personal belongings affected by smoke residues.
Is smoke restoration necessary after minor fire incidents? Even small fires can leave residues and odors that impact property condition, making restoration beneficial for thorough cleaning and odor removal.
